Im running Windows XP PRO *not corp*, and im trying to edit a user acount in computer management consol.. but whenever I double click on the user then click on the "Member Of" tab a error comes up saying " The workstation service has not been started" But when I look in the services list, I cant see a "Workstation" service.. do I need sp1 for this or does WinXP not come with it ? thanks
